Hong Kong, China: Beijing Reportedly Planning More Crackdowns, Electoral Reforms

Jan 12, 2021 | 19:50 GMT

The Chinese government is reportedly considering more crackdowns and/or electoral reforms in Hong Kong to limit the pro-democracy camp’s prospects in planned Sept. 5 legislative elections for fear that its pro-Beijing allies in the city may otherwise fail to win a majority, The Japan Times reported Jan. 12, citing unnamed sources with “direct knowledge of China’s plans.”...
